One of their biggest remaining mill buildings seems to have been thoughtfully repurposed as a small business hub.\u00a0<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image alignright size-medium is-resized\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"225\" height=\"300\" class=\"wp-image-1267\" style=\"aspect-ratio: 0.75; width: 295px; height: auto;\" src=\"https:\/\/debbiewebbie.net\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/10\/John-Stark-225x300.jpg\" alt=\"\" srcset=\"https:\/\/debbiewebbie.net\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/10\/John-Stark-225x300.jpg 225w, https:\/\/debbiewebbie.net\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/10\/John-Stark-768x1024.jpg 768w, https:\/\/debbiewebbie.net\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/10\/John-Stark-1152x1536.jpg 1152w, https:\/\/debbiewebbie.net\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/10\/John-Stark-1536x2048.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/debbiewebbie.net\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/10\/John-Stark-1080x1440.jpg 1080w, https:\/\/debbiewebbie.net\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/10\/John-Stark-scaled.jpg 1920w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 225px) 100vw, 225px\" \/><\/figure>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">High up in the oldest part of the city is the old historic village. We learned that Bennington was the first town in Vermont settled in 1749. The old village is laid out nicely, like many villages of its age, with houses on either side of the village green and a church located somewhere near the center. Also, in this older area is a Revolutionary War battle monument, the tallest human made structure in the state. Viewable from just about any street in the city below, it&#8217;s a commemorative monument to General John Stark&#8217;s victory .<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Bennington seems like a place we could come back to and linger longer.
